Email attachment and got body.
package main
import (
"crypto/tls"
"fmt"
"io"
"io/ioutil"
"log"
"github.com/emersion/go-imap"
"github.com/emersion/go-imap/client"
"github.com/emersion/go-message/charset"
"github.com/emersion/go-message/mail"
"golang.org/x/text/encoding"
)
func main() {
log.Println("Connecting to server...")
charset.RegisterEncoding("cp-850", encoding.Replacement)
// Connect to server
c, err := client.DialTLS("mail.123floxabccc.com", &tls.Config{InsecureSkipVerify: true})
if err != nil {
log.Fatal(err)
}
log.Println("Connected")
// Don't forget to logout
defer c.Logout()
// Login
if err := c.Login("myemail@123floxabccc.com", "supperpassword"); err != nil {
log.Fatal(err)
}
log.Println("Logged in")
// List mailboxes
mailboxes := make(chan *imap.MailboxInfo, 10)
done := make(chan error, 1)
go func() {
done <- c.List("", "*", mailboxes)
}()
log.Println("Mailboxes:")
for m := range mailboxes {
log.Println("* " + m.Name)
}
if err := <-done; err != nil {
log.Fatal(err)
}
// Select INBOX
mbox, err := c.Select("inbox", false)
if err != nil {
log.Fatal(err)
}
log.Println("Flags for Notes:", mbox.Flags)
log.Println("Number:", mbox.Messages)
// Get the last 4 messages
from := uint32(1)
to := mbox.Messages
if mbox.Messages > 3 {
// We're using unsigned integers here, only substract if the result is > 0
//from = mbox.Messages - 3
}
seqset := new(imap.SeqSet)
seqset.AddRange(from, to)
section := &imap.BodySectionName{
/* BodyPartName: imap.BodyPartName{
Specifier: imap.MIMESpecifier,
Fields: []string{"X-Priority", "Priority"},
}, */
}
messages := make(chan *imap.Message, from)
done = make(chan error, 1)
go func() {
done <- c.Fetch(seqset, []imap.FetchItem{section.FetchItem()}, messages)
}()
for msg := range messages {
// Create a new mail reader
mr, err := mail.CreateReader(msg.GetBody(section))
if err != nil {
log.Fatal(err)
}
// Print some info about the message
header := mr.Header
if date, err := header.Date(); err == nil {
log.Println("Date:", date)
}
if from, err := header.AddressList("From"); err == nil {
log.Println("From:", from)
}
if to, err := header.AddressList("To"); err == nil {
log.Println("To:", to)
}
if prio := header.Get("X-Priority"); prio != "" {
log.Println("Priority:", prio)
}
if subject, err := header.Subject(); err == nil {
log.Println("Subject:", subject)
}
if conxtdis := header.Get("Content-Disposition"); conxtdis != "" {
log.Println("Content-Disposition:", conxtdis)
}
// Process each message's part
for {
p, err := mr.NextPart()
if err == io.EOF {
break
} else if err != nil {
log.Fatal(err)
}
disp := p.Header.Get("Content-Disposition")
switch h := p.Header.(type) {
case *mail.InlineHeader:
// This is the message's text (can be plain-text or HTML)
b, _ := ioutil.ReadAll(p.Body)
if disp != "" {
contentID := h.Get("Content-ID")
_, pr, _ := h.ContentType()
filename := fmt.Sprintf("%s.%s", contentID, pr["name"])
ioutil.WriteFile(filename, b, 0777)
} else {
log.Printf("Got ====: %s", string(b))
}
case *mail.AttachmentHeader:
log.Printf("Got attachment==========")
// This is an attachment
filename, _ := h.Filename()
log.Printf("Got attachment: %v", filename)
b, errp := ioutil.ReadAll(p.Body)
fmt.Println("errp ===== :", errp)
err := ioutil.WriteFile(filename, b, 0777)
if err != nil {
log.Println("attachment err: ", err)
}
}
}
}
if err := <-done; err != nil {
log.Fatal(err)
}
log.Println("Unseen messages:", mbox.Unseen)
log.Println("Done!")
}
